India praises vote conduct with Modi tipped to win

        By Abhaya SRIVASTAVA India's election commission said Monday a staggering 642 million people voted in just-concluded six-week-long polls, a day ahead of the results which Prime Minister Narendra Modi is widely expected to win. Nearly all observers believe Modi's appeals to Hindu nationalist sentiment will give him a third term in power, a decade after he first took office. Exit polls show 73-year-old Modi is well […]

Indian opposition leaders hold hunger strike

An opposition party in India is holding another day-long hunger strike, to protest the arrest of a prominent leader from their ranks. Its supporters also held demonstrations in cities around the world over the weekend. Arvind Kejriwal, the sitting chief minister of Delhi, was arrested last month by India's financial watchdog. Critics say his arrest is aimed at weakening the opposition's fight against Prime Minister Narendra Modi in this month's […]

Prominent Indian opposition leader Arvind Kejriwal sent to jail for two weeks

A Delhi Court has sent prominent Indian opposition leader Arvind Kejriwal to jail till April 15. Mr Kejriwal, the head of Delhi government, was arrested ten days ago by India's financial crimes agency on charges of money laundering in a liquor policy case. Kejriwal's party has called his arrest a political conspiracy ahead of upcoming national elections. Priyata Brajabasi has more.
